


LEDAC APPROVES LEGISLATIVE AGENDA FOR 17TH CONGRESS
In its second meeting under the Duterte administration yesterday, the Legislative-Executive Development Advisory Council (LEDAC) approved the Common Legislative Agenda (CLA) for the 17th Congress. LEDAC SECRETARIAT AND NEDA LEGAL STAFF CONDUCTS STRATEGIC ASSESSMENT WORKSHOP
The LEDAC Secretariat, together with the NEDA Legal Staff, conducted its Strategic Assessment Workshop on 15 to 16 December 2014 at One Tagaytay Suites, Tagaytay City. The workshop focused on the presentation, discussion and assessment on the Work and Financial Plan (WFP) and Strategic Performance Management System (SPMS).
